After nearly two decades of serving on the Philippine Supreme Court, Senior Associate Justice Antonio Carpio has retired. With a reputation for upholding justice and protecting the country’s sovereignty, Carpio leaves behind a legacy of landmark decisions that have shaped the nation’s laws.
In his 18-year tenure, Carpio made significant contributions to several high-profile cases, including those related to President Rodrigo Duterte’s war on drugs. He also dissented in several notable acquittals and was instrumental in upholding key constitutional provisions.
Carpio’s dedication to serving the nation has earned him recognition from his peers, who praise his wisdom, erudite opinions, and commitment to ensuring a just outcome for the Filipino people.
